Dhaka Metropolitan Police (DMP) recovered a huge amount of money, including local and foreign currencies worth around Tk3.11 crore, from the house of a former senior secretary on Babar Road in the capital's Mohammadpur area on Friday.
The DMP informed the matter through a text message around 7:30pm.
Based on a tip off, the DMP conducted a raid and recovered the money from house no. 29/2 and 29/3, Block F, Babar Road in Mohammadpur, according to the message.
From the house, cash of over Tk3.1 crore, prize bonds worth Tk74,400 and foreign currency worth over Tk10 lakh were recovered.
Among these foreign currencies, 3,000 US dollars, 1,320 Malaysian ringgit, 2,969 Saudi riyals, 4,122 Singapore dollars, 1,915 Australian dollars, 35,000 Korean yuan and 199 Chinese yuan were found.
